my veiled gets stuck on worms too. I let him go a few days with no food and then let him eat crickets untill he seems to lose interest, I then let him have an equal amount of worms. so if he eats 3 crickets he gets 3 worms, if he eats no crickets he gets no worms.
They do get much brighter with age but the difference between male and female is also very big. With the males being more colorful and the females being more subdued. If you have a male he should be showing more colors around 6 months, peaking at closer to a year when the reach sexual maturity.
